Transaction

67976ba207b0cd7402859d8745373d3faa52809c61f1dbd3882b9dcb7f4c2980

Summary

In Block671931
TimeFri, 26 Apr 2024 15:41:45 UTC
Total Input655.34958061 Nebula
Total Output689.34958061 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
304747 Confirmations689.34958061 Nebula
Raw Transaction